Chain: This can be the metallic hyperlink that connects the entrance as well as the rear part in the drivetrain. The chain wraps throughout the chainrings and the rear cassette or freewheel, transferring the force from your pedaling towards the rear wheel.

Operation: When you pull around the brake lever, it tightens the cable which pulls the brake pads toward the rim. The pads then grip the rim, building friction and slowing the wheel down.
